impinge
US /ɪmˈpɪndʒ/
UK /ɪmˈpɪndʒ/
Verb
1.
have an effect or impact, especially a negative one
Example:
•
The new regulations will impinge on the freedom of individuals.
•
His personal problems began to impinge on his work performance.
2.
strike or hit
Example:
•
The light rays impinge on the surface of the water.
•
The particles impinge on the sensor, causing a reading.
